Taiwan Diabetes Registry
Part of Hormones & metabolism clinical trials.
This registry study collects health information from people with diabetes to help researchers better understand and improve diabetes care in Taiwan. It involves no new treatments or procedures.
Summary written for real people, not researchers, by Clin2.
Who can take part
- You have been diagnosed with diabetes.
- You are not currently in another clinical trial that requires your permission to join.
